Game Structure and Basic Mechanics

The 8x8 grid provides 64 symbol positions, significantly larger than standard slot configurations. Wins occur when clusters of five or more matching symbols connect horizontally or vertically. The tumble feature activates immediately after any win, removing successful symbols and dropping new ones into vacant positions. This process continues until no new winning clusters form, with each tumble counted as part of the same spin for feature progression purposes.

Symbol values range from lower-paying colored gems to higher-value premium symbols. The paytable scales based on cluster size, with larger groups producing exponentially higher returns. The absence of traditional paylines means that symbol positioning matters differently than in conventional slots, as clusters can form anywhere on the grid and in various configurations. This creates a more fluid gameplay experience where wins can emerge from unexpected patterns.

Colored Marking System

Behind regular symbols, five types of colored markings can appear randomly during any spin. These markings remain invisible until a win occurs over their position, at which point they trigger their associated modifier. The five marking types each serve distinct functions that alter the grid state or add new winning potential.

Brown markings trigger the 2x2 Symbols modifier, adding random symbol blocks in two-by-two formations. Pink markings activate Wild Gems, transforming all instances of one randomly selected symbol type into wilds. Blue markings initiate the Nuclear feature, clearing the entire grid and populating it with fresh symbols. Red markings generate Colossal Symbols ranging from 3x3 to 5x5 in size. Green markings deploy the Lucky Wilds feature, adding between 5 and 15 wild symbols to random grid positions.

The strategic element lies in recognizing that multiple markings can trigger during a single spin sequence if tumbles produce wins over several marked positions. This creates chain reactions where one modifier can set up conditions for another, particularly when Nuclear clears make room for Colossal Symbols or when Wild Gems combine with Lucky Wilds to saturate the grid with substitutes.

Gold Fever Progressive Feature

The Gold Fever meter tracks all winning symbols that explode during tumbles within a single spin sequence. When you accumulate the required threshold, the feature activates and begins at Level 1. Each subsequent activation during the same session advances you to the next level, with requirements increasing at each stage. The feature persists across spins once triggered, maintaining your level until the session ends or you advance further.

Level 1 requires collecting a base number of symbols and applies a 2x multiplier to all wins. Level 2 demands 116 symbols and increases the multiplier to 4x. Level 3 requires 121 symbols with a 6x multiplier. Level 4 needs 129 symbols for an 8x multiplier. Level 5, the maximum tier, requires 138 symbols and applies a 10x multiplier to all winning combinations. These multipliers apply to the total win from each tumble sequence, not individual clusters, making them particularly powerful during extended cascade chains.

Symbol Collection Strategy

Advancing through Gold Fever levels requires consistent symbol accumulation. Larger clusters contribute more symbols per tumble, making high-value wins doubly beneficial as they both pay well and progress the meter faster. The tumble mechanic becomes critical here, as extended cascade sequences can collect dozens of symbols from a single initiating spin.

The colored marking modifiers play a crucial role in symbol collection efficiency. Nuclear features that clear the entire grid can contribute 64 symbols if the replacement symbols form wins. Colossal Symbols count each position they occupy, so a 5x5 colossal that participates in a win adds 25 symbols to the meter. Lucky Wilds that create multiple new winning clusters can trigger additional tumbles, each contributing their winning symbols to the total.

Timing becomes relevant when approaching level thresholds. If you are close to advancing but the current spin sequence ends, the partial progress carries over to the next spin. This means that even spins that fall short of triggering the next level still contribute meaningfully to long-term progression, rewarding persistence through the high-volatility swings inherent in the game's mathematical model.

Buy Feature Option

The Buy Gold Fever feature allows immediate access to the Gold Fever progressive system for 100x your current stake. This bypasses the base game requirement of naturally accumulating enough symbols to trigger the feature organically. When activated, you begin at Level 1 with the same progression requirements as the naturally triggered version, but with guaranteed entry into the bonus structure.

The buy feature appeals to players who prefer concentrated bonus gameplay over extended base game sessions. At 100x stake, the cost is substantial but aligned with the high-volatility nature of the feature itself. The same level progression applies, meaning you still need to collect 116, 121, 129, and 138 symbols to advance through Levels 2 through 5 respectively. The multipliers scale identically, reaching the maximum 10x at Level 5.

From a strategic perspective, the buy feature trades guaranteed bonus access for significant upfront cost. The volatility remains high, meaning purchased features can still result in returns below the 100x cost. However, it eliminates the variance associated with triggering the feature naturally, which can require hundreds of base game spins in some sessions. Players should assess their bankroll capacity and risk tolerance before utilizing this option, as multiple unsuccessful purchases can rapidly deplete funds.

Symbol Paytable and Values

The paytable features eight regular paying symbols divided into lower and higher value tiers. Lower-value symbols typically require larger clusters to produce meaningful returns, while premium symbols pay substantially even in smaller groupings. Wild symbols substitute for all regular symbols and can form their own winning clusters, making them the most valuable symbol type when they appear in quantity.

Cluster size dramatically impacts payout values, with the paytable scaling exponentially rather than linearly. A cluster of 15 matching symbols pays significantly more than three times a cluster of 5, incentivizing gameplay that creates large connected groups rather than multiple small clusters. This mathematical structure rewards the tumble mechanic and modifier features that can consolidate symbols into massive clusters, particularly when Colossal Symbols or Wild Gems create uniform grid sections.

Comparison with Similar Cluster-Pays Slots

Gems Bonanza shares mechanical similarities with other cluster-pays titles but distinguishes itself through the colored marking system and progressive Gold Fever structure. Where games like Sweet Bonanza focus primarily on tumble multipliers and free spins, Gems Bonanza emphasizes in-game feature variety and level-based progression that persists across spins within a session.

The 8x8 grid size is larger than many cluster-pays competitors, providing more positions for cluster formation but also increasing the variance of symbol distribution. The absence of a traditional free spins feature sets it apart from genre conventions, instead offering the Gold Fever system as the primary bonus mechanism. This design choice creates a different rhythm of gameplay, with bonus potential building gradually rather than arriving in discrete free spin sessions.
